uniXGATE | DUAL VIEW PORTALS

uniXGATE | Dual View Portals are designed for high volume inspection of trucks and cargo at fixed screening locations. These portal based X ray systems provide dual angle imaging of vehicles and cargo as they pass through the inspection zone, allowing operators to assess contents and structural areas from more than one perspective.
The dual view portal approach improves image interpretation by reducing blind spots and overlap, supporting more reliable detection of concealed threats, contraband, and irregular cargo configurations. These systems are suited for permanent border crossings, ports, and logistics facilities where consistent throughput and inspection quality are critical.

Operational Capability Overview

Purpose, Application, and Risk Environment

Purpose: uniXGATE | Dual View Portals are deployed to inspect trucks and cargo for concealed threats, illicit goods, and irregular cargo arrangements in high throughput environments where manual inspection is impractical.

Application Environments: These systems are used at land border crossings, seaports, dry ports, logistics hubs, customs inspection zones, and other fixed access points handling high volumes of commercial traffic.

Operational Risk Context: Trucks and containers may conceal weapons, explosives, contraband, or unauthorized modifications within dense or sealed cargo. Dual view portal screening supports consistent inspection of large vehicles while maintaining controlled traffic flow. The systems reduce reliance on physical searches and support repeatable inspection processes.
